Hakim impact report
The New Orleans Saints agreed to terms with free agent WR Az-Zahir Hakim (Lions) on a one-year deal. Financial terms of the deal were not disclosed.
This appears to end what has been a wild week for Hakim, who appeared to be headed to the Kansas City Chiefs last week. After agreeing to the terms with the Chiefs, Hakim quietly departed Kansas City and speculation has come about that he was unhappy the team was saying he would not be guaranteed a roster spot. Instead of potentially being the Chiefs' No. 2 receiver, Hakim will likely be New Orleans' No. 3 receiver behind WRs Joe Horn and Donte' Stallworth. Hakim's arrival likely bumps WR Devery Henderson down to the No. 4 spot on the depth chart. Over the last three seasons, working as both a starter and a slot receiver with the Lions, Hakim has averaged 39 receptions, 508 yards and about three touchdowns per season. from kffl |
